Sturdy, seaworthy cruising yacht from the Swedish quality shipyard Hallberg-Rassy on the boatbuilding island of Orust. The Hallberg-Rassy 372 is a fast, stiff sailing yacht that is easy to steer and simple and safe to sail in all conditions. The deep cockpit with a fixed windscreen and high coaming provides good protection, and wide, uncluttered side decks allow for safe movement even in rough conditions. Ample storage throughout the vessel in lockers, drawers, and compartments. The craftsmanship standard of boatbuilding at the traditional Hallberg-Rassy shipyard on the island of Orust in the Swedish West Coast archipelago sets the bar high: the fiberglass work, interior finish, and quality of technical installations are beyond reproach. The Hallberg-Rassy 372 was chosen as the "European Yacht of the Year 2010." Well-maintained, lightly used, and fully equipped second-hand owner's ship.
